Design and Construction Characteristics

Spherical welded hydraulic cylinders feature a unique ball shape that allows for even distribution of internal pressure, reducing stress concentration and improving overall strength. Key components such as the cylinder, piston, and seals are carefully selected for optimal performance and longevity. The choice of materials is crucial in ensuring the cylinders can withstand high working pressures and harsh environments.

FAQs

How does the spherical design impact performance compared to traditional cylindrical shapes?

The spherical design of hydraulic cylinders allows for more even pressure distribution, reducing stress concentration and improving overall strength compared to traditional cylindrical shapes.

In which industries are spherical welded hydraulic cylinders most commonly used?

Spherical welded hydraulic cylinders are widely used in industries such as aerospace, automotive manufacturing, engineering machinery, marine, and mining.

What materials are typically used in the construction of spherical welded hydraulic cylinders?

Materials such as high-quality steel, aluminum, and corrosion-resistant alloys are commonly used in the construction of spherical welded hydraulic cylinders.

What are the common applications for spherical welded hydraulic cylinders?

Common applications for spherical welded hydraulic cylinders include power transmission, thrust control, and lifting operations in various machinery and equipment.

How does welded quality affect the reliability of spherical welded hydraulic cylinders?

High-quality welding ensures the integrity and performance of spherical welded hydraulic cylinders, contributing to their reliability and longevity.
